Our Take:
  • The 1954 Daimler Conquest is a charming example of British motoring history. Launched as a post-war model to bring a touch of luxury to the masses, it wasn't just a car—it was a status symbol. Daimler produced these beauties to woo affluent drivers who appreciated a fine blend of sophistication and performance without breaking the bank.
  • This particular Conquest is a rarity, especially on North American soil. Originally hailing from the UK, the Daimler Conquest didn't see much export to the US or Canada, making any example found here quite a treasure. The fact that this vehicle was properly imported and registered in British Columbia adds a layer of legitimacy and intrigue for collectors.
  • The manual transmission on this car speaks to its sporty demeanor. While automatics were gaining popularity, Daimler stuck with the engaging manual gearbox, an ode to driving purists.
